UPVC Window Repair Near Me

Windows are an essential part of every home. They keep out air, water pollution, noise and other contaminants. However, they can be damaged or broken over time. In some cases, these issues might require professional repair to fix them.

UPVC windows are a popular choice for their durability and low maintenance requirements. They can also save money on your energy bills.

Repair of window frames made of UPVC

If your uPVC windows have cracks or holes, or even a broken window seal It is crucial to repair them right away. These issues can cause glass to fog, and can also cause water leaks. The frames can also be damaged, reducing the insulation value and increasing the cost of energy. Most of these issues are easily repaired by an expert or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repair is more efficient than replacing the entire window, however there are some cases where it's better to replace the entire un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of an UPVC replacement window is influenced by a variety of factors, such as the type of material and the amount of labor required. A complete replacement may cost between $100 and $1000 for a window. The price will differ based on the severity of damage and whether or whether a new installation is needed.

Cleaning UPVC windows is essential to avoid moisture and dirt buildup. It will save you money on repairs in the future. Generally speaking, you should do this at least two times a year. You can also use WD-40 to lubricate the moving parts of your UPVC windows. It is recommended to use a soft brush to get rid of any cobwebs or dust from the frame prior cleaning it. You can sand off any scuffs on the frames in order to make them appear brand new.

A leaky UPVC window could be caused by a number of things like weather conditions and general wear and wear and tear. These conditions can cause the window to be damaged or warped. The damage could be costly to repair, so it is crucial to seek out a qualified expert to complete the task.

Another problem that is frequently encountered is water condensation between the glass panes of your double-glazed UPVC windows. This can occur when the frames of the windows aren't properly fitted or the nail fins have become loose and not able to provide a reliable seal. A specialist in uPVC will replace the seals to ensure that the window is properly sealed, preventing drafts. This will increase energy efficiency and reduce drafts.
